Nuck, I was reminded of a great section in "Zen and the Art of Motorcycle Maintenance" where the proud owner of a new BMW motorcycle discovered that its handle bars rotated in their brackets. His friend fixed the problem by inserting aluminium shims into the brackets to keep the handlebars fixed in place. The shims were cut from the tops of beer cans. The owner was nevertheless horrified, and vowed never to ride the motorcycle again. The bits of beer can had completely solved the problem, but destroyed his dream and illusion of a perfect machine.
